Ingredients
Before we get started, let's make sure we have all of our ingredients on hand. Here's what you'll need:
- 3 ripe bananas, mashed
- 1/2 cup chopped walnuts
- 2 eggs
- 1/2 cup vegetable oil
- 1/2 cup white sugar
- 1/4 cup brown sugar
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1 3/4 cups all-purpose flour
- 1 teaspoon baking powder
- 1/2 teaspoon baking soda
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
Instructions
Now that we have all of our ingredients, let's get started. Here's how to make banana walnut bread in a bread machine:
- Add the mashed bananas, chopped walnuts, eggs, vegetable oil, white sugar, brown sugar, and vanilla extract to the bread machine.
- Next, add the all-purpose flour, baking powder, baking soda, and salt on top of the wet ingredients.
- Select the "quick bread" or "cake" setting on your bread machine. If your machine doesn't have these settings, choose the "basic" setting and set the timer for 1 hour and 20 minutes.
- Press "start" and let the bread machine do its magic.
- Once the bread is finished baking, remove it from the machine and let it cool on a wire rack for at least 10 minutes before slicing and serving.
Tips and Tricks
Here are a few helpful tips to ensure your banana walnut bread comes out perfectly:
- Use ripe bananas for the best flavor. If your bananas aren't ripe enough, you can speed up the ripening process by placing them in a paper bag with an apple or tomato for a day or two.
- To make this recipe even healthier, swap out the vegetable oil for unsweetened applesauce.
- For an extra burst of flavor, add a teaspoon of cinnamon to the dry ingredients.
- If you want a sweeter bread, add an additional 1/4 cup of white sugar to the recipe.
- Store leftover bread in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days. You can also freeze it for up to 3 months.
